Step 1
Think long and hard about your decision to choose a godparent. The godparent will remain an important figure throughout your child's life, so give the decision adequate thought.
-
Step 2
Choose someone who holds a religious belief similar to yours. A good portion of the godparent's role is to foster the child's religious upbringing.
-
Step 3
Make your request before the child is born, if possible. Avoid springing the question, but make a carefully expressed case for your request.
-
Step 4
Decide whether you will have your child baptized. If so, the godparent should be present for this, and any other relevant religious ceremony.
-
Step 5
Determine whether you will ask the godparent to act as legal guardian of your child should something happen to you. If so, make sure that you discuss this part of the responsibility immediately with your intended choice.
